With the activity feed, you get a real-time view of all the activity going on in your account with live updates about tasks, work orders, and communications all in a single place so you can stay organized, improve collaboration across your team, and take action on-the-go. The activity feed is available to you on both desktop and the Buildium mobile app. Activity highlights include:
- New incoming tasks
- New tasks assigned to you
- Updates to a task you’re assigned to
- Someone other than the assignee sets the task as “closed”
- New work orders created
- Work orders assigned to you
- Update to work orders
- New text messages received from a Resident
Activity Feed on the Desktop
You can view the latest list of prioritized activities through the top menu from any page in your account. Selecting the Activity Feed icon will give you a dropdown list of past and current activity. Select any item in your feed will take you directly to the relevant page, making it easy for you to take action quickly.
Activity Feed on the Buildium Mobile App
How to view new activities
If you have push notifications turned on, you will receive a notification on your phone as each new activity occurs ex: when you receive a new message from a resident.
To view all new and past activities, simply open the mobile app and your new view will be the activity feed. If there are new activities since the last time you opened the app, there will be a button at the top of the feed “new activities”. Tap that button to refresh the feed and all new activities will load.
You can scroll through the activity feed to see all past activities.
How to use the activity feed
From the activity feed, you can tap into each activity and be taken directly to that relevant screen. For example, if you see a new task has been created, tapping on that activity will take you right to the task itself where you can view details or make updates. Or tapping on a new message activity will take you right to that message chain with the resident.
You can also click on a push notification for an activity which will then open the app and take you directly to that particular task, work order, or message.
Activity Feed Settings
You can snooze push notifications with the Do Not Disturb feature at the top of the screen represented by a Bell. Or you can schedule specific times to snooze notifications from the settings menu.
To change the types of notifications you get in the activity feed, navigate to “more” in the bottom toolbar, then settings >> notifications.
From here you can toggle on/off for:
Tasks
- Incoming requests
- Updates and assignments
Work orders
- New work orders
- Updates and assignments
Text messages
- New messages
